Penne with Sauteed Artichokes

A lovely pasta for this who don't eat meat! Serve this tasty dish "family" style with a salad and bread and you and your gal will be in heaven.

• 3 tablespoons of olive oil
• 1 garlic clove, minced
• 1 tablespoon of fresh flat leaf parsley, minced
• 1 small brown onion, chopped
• 1 jar or can of artichoke hearts
• 2 cups of dried penne
• Half the juice of lemon
• Salt and pepper to taste
• Freshly grated Parmesan cheese to garnish

• Medium stock pot
• Medium saute pan
• Strainer
• Serving bowl or dish
• Measuring cups and spoons

1. Heat the oil in a pan, add onion, and cook for 5 minutes over medium heat.
2. Add garlic and parsley and cook over low heat for 2 minutes.
3. Drain the artichokes and add to the pan. Add the lemon juice and mix well.
4. Cover and cook over low heat for a few minutes.
5. Meanwhile, cook the penne in salted water in the stock pot boiling to al dente. Go to HOW TO COOK PASTA BASICS.
6. Drain the pasta and put it in a serving dish.
7. Pour the artichoke sauce, which should not be too runny, over the pasta.
